WebCouncil Tax discounts and exemptions. We calculate your Council Tax bill on the basis that there are at least two people aged 18 or over living in your home. Depending on your circumstances, you may be entitled to pay less for your Council Tax or your property may be exempt. If you apply for a discount or exemption, you must continue to make ... WebOct 11, 2024 · Single occupancy council tax qualifies residents for a 25 per cent discount on their council tax bills. For this reduction to be in effect it is essential that either the claimant lives alone in their house or is the only adult in the house.
